Removed sleeps that were causing framework to hang.
This commit is contained in:
parent
b00192e4df
commit
c34bf59852
1 changed files with 0 additions and 2 deletions
|
@ -201,11 +201,9 @@ func (s *electronScheduler) ResourceOffers(driver sched.SchedulerDriver, offers
|
||||||
if offerDecision(offer) {
|
if offerDecision(offer) {
|
||||||
tasks = append(tasks, s.newDockerTask(offer, 3.0, 4096, 50))
|
tasks = append(tasks, s.newDockerTask(offer, 3.0, 4096, 50))
|
||||||
driver.LaunchTasks([]*mesos.OfferID{offer.Id}, tasks, defaultFilter)
|
driver.LaunchTasks([]*mesos.OfferID{offer.Id}, tasks, defaultFilter)
|
||||||
time.Sleep(15 * time.Minute)
|
|
||||||
} else {
|
} else {
|
||||||
fmt.Println("There is enough resources to launch a task!")
|
fmt.Println("There is enough resources to launch a task!")
|
||||||
driver.DeclineOffer(offer.Id, defaultFilter)
|
driver.DeclineOffer(offer.Id, defaultFilter)
|
||||||
time.Sleep(15 * time.Minute)
|
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
Reference in a new issue